its utilization of

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"its utilization of"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ing the use or application of something, typically in a formal or academic context. Example: "The study highlights its utilization of advanced statistical methods to analyze the data."

FAQs

What is a good substitute for "its utilization of"?

Depending on the context, you can replace "its utilization of" with phrases like "its use of", "its application of", or "its employment of".

Is "its utilization of" too formal for general writing?

While grammatically correct, "its utilization of" can sound overly formal in everyday writing. Simpler alternatives like "its use of" may be more appropriate.

How does "its utilization of" differ from "its use of"?

"Its utilization of" often implies a more strategic or efficient application, whereas "its use of" is a more general term for employing something.

Can "its utilization of" be used in casual conversation?

While grammatically sound, "its utilization of" is generally too formal for casual conversation. Opt for simpler expressions like "how it uses" or "its use of".
